All release artifacts for the PointsPerch loyalty-points ledger are signed prior to promotion. The build pipeline at Harrowmill produces a tarball, computes a digest, and signs it with the team's release key before upload to the Coveport registry. Consumers verify signatures at install time; unsigned artifacts are rejected by the admission hook. Ledger migration bundles follow the same flow, with signatures checked twice: once at staging promotion and again at production rollout. The current signing key for verification is as follows.

signing key of fafog-yahop = bky13_bboaNr7jtdAGv

## Configuration

The Brindlecore plugin host wraps calls to the upstream Favero API with a circuit breaker. Plugin authors can tune thresholds via BRINDLE_BREAKER_THRESHOLD and BRINDLE_BREAKER_COOLDOWN in the environment file; defaults are 5 failures and 45 seconds. The breaker also needs credentials to query upstream health, which you set on the next line.

sealed setting: LEDGER_TOKEN20=6148d35bbb480b0ab79e

Night-shift staff: Floor 4 of the Tellhaven Building opens this week. After 21:00, access is via the rear stairwell only; the lifts are locked out overnight during the settling period. Complete a walk-through of the new floor once per shift and log it. The stairwell keypad accepts the code below.

badge for yahop-fawep: bdg-XBKXI-68071